solder open-eye hooks, help?
 
Any suggestions about the need for, or way to, solder open-eye hooks after you crimp them down?

I did some last night, all the time wondering about the need and best way to do it. I used radio shack rosin-core, but will appreciate suggestions, comments and your usual good humor.

Hi,Striper Maine-iac here. One way I found yrs ago that keeps cut hooks closed is epoxy paste. no heat,can use anywhere's,holds great and can be sanded or shaped. On tail hooks and teasers well tie in some extra thread hit it with some duro super glue or zap a gap and it hold s great.Over night works best with all of these as smell of curing agents will drive fish away.

Solder is not required, however, anything shy of silver solder would not hold much anyway.
Crimp'em and fish'em.
